Why Collaboration is Essential in the Gig Economy
In today’s rapidly evolving gig economy, marketplaces like Upwork, Fiverr, and Freelancer have become crucial platforms for professionals seeking flexible work opportunities. These platforms thrive on the diverse skills and expertise of freelancers from around the world. However, to truly succeed and maximize your potential, understanding the value of collaboration cannot be understated.
The Importance of Collaboration in Marketplaces
Collaboration is not just a buzzword but a fundamental practice that can significantly enhance your gig work experience on platforms such as Upwork, Fiverr, and Freelancer. By working collaboratively with other freelancers or even clients, you can achieve better outcomes and build stronger professional relationships.
For instance, consider a scenario where you are an Upwork freelancer specializing in graphic design. You might receive a project that requires extensive research, design, and copywriting. Instead of handling the entire process alone, collaborating with fellow freelancers who excel in different areas—such as market research or content writing—can lead to a more polished final product. This not only improves your client’s satisfaction but also showcases your ability to work effectively within teams.
Practical Applications and Best Practices
To harness the power of collaboration, start by identifying complementary skills among your peers on these platforms. For example, if you are an Upwork writer, look for graphic designers or video producers who can enhance your content with visuals or animations. Engage in discussions within community forums to find potential collaborators.
Another effective approach is to form strategic partnerships with other freelancers. On Fiverr, you might team up with a developer and a marketer to offer comprehensive digital marketing services. By pooling resources and expertise, you create packages that are hard for single-freelancer operations to match.
When collaborating, ensure clear communication and defined roles from the outset. Use project management tools like Trello or Asana to track progress and maintain transparency. These tools can help keep everyone on the same page, ensuring deadlines are met without confusion.
Common Mistakes and How to Avoid Them
Many freelancers fall into traps when it comes to collaboration. One common mistake is not fully vetting potential partners before working with them. Ensure that their skill set aligns with your project needs and check their portfolio for relevant work.
Another pitfall is failing to communicate effectively. Poor communication can lead to misunderstandings, delays, or poor quality output. Set clear expectations about deadlines, deliverables, and communication methods at the beginning of any collaboration.
